Approximately 3,000 metric tons of gold was produced from mines worldwide in 2023. Currently, China is the world's leading gold mining country, followed by Australia and Russia.

Its total gold production through 1965 was 31,207,892 ounces. The first documented discovery was made in 1874, during General George A. Ouster's expedition to reconnoiter the Black Hills. ... By 1880 from $6 to $8 million worth of placer gold had been mined, about half of which came from Deadwood Gulch (Lincoln, 1937, p. 11-12).

Total supply increased by 2% y-o-y in 2022, halting two years of successive declines. Full year mine production of 3,612t was the highest since 2018 as the mining industry remained largely free of COVID interruptions and output in China posted a full year without safety stoppages in Shandong province.
Total world production of gold is estimated to be about 3.4 billion troy ounces, of which more than two-thirds was mined in the past 50 years. About 45 percent of the world's total gold production has been from the Witwatersrand district in South Africa.

The World Gold Council estimates that miners have historically extracted a total of 201,296 tonnes of gold, leaving another 53,000 tonnes left in identified underground reserves.

If you do the calculation, the total value of all gold ever mined (208,900,000,000 grams) will exceed $13.57 trillion. The number seems huge, but if all of the world's gold is meltdown to create a cube, the resulting cube of pure gold would have a length, breadth, and height of only 22 meters.
